Output 424826e57e36fb4a9e698f485fb8207d74aa060d0cae617c3587ee7fb56cae85:0

value
100017815
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391e9105712460d45cf4c04c1c4d88fcd41d15a3 OP_EQUALVERIFY OP_CHECKSIG
address
16D28jQu9UbCcWwE8ZTuPKEUwbS2aeycGQ
transaction
424826e57e36fb4a9e698f485fb8207d74aa060d0cae617c3587ee7fb56cae85
spent
true